Transaction 5707f0df1471630cef8f784a42dc66ca95b7c4420b4eb99b73759dde7407fc42

1 Input
1 Outputs
  • 5707f0df1471630cef8f784a42dc66ca95b7c4420b4eb99b73759dde7407fc42:0
  • value  9950000
    address  18TQ7cMvqkVWuRYhmok1p6JkFAZJPkdn9o